Durgapur in context

With 2,192 people at the 2011 Census, Durgapur was the 456th most populous of its district's 1262 villages, above the district average of 2,021.

The sex ratio was 864 women per 1,000 men (79 below the district's rural figure of 943).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 783, 140 below the rural national 923.
